  • Patent number: 7722344
    Abstract: A fuel pump (10) supplying fuel to an internal combustion engine includes an electric motor (14), a shaft (16) driven by the motor, and a pump assembly (18) including a pumping element (20) mounted on the shaft. A fuel pump improvement includes the shaft being a multi-sided shaft with the pumping element having a central opening (22) through which the shaft extends. This opening is a contoured opening having a plurality of sides each of which is in contact with a side (22a-22c) of the shaft to distribute wear which occurs between the shaft and the pumping element. This construction prolongs the operating life of the pump. In a roller vane type pump having N vanes, the motor shaft has a number of sides S determined by the formula S=N±1, and N>3.

  • Publication number: 20030108384
    Abstract: A power transmitter, such as an automotive vehicle drive shaft, mounts via a pinion gear to a differential to transmit mechanical power to the wheels and thus propel the automotive vehicle. Such drive shafts traditionally mount to a differential/axle pinion gear interface flange via a splined connection, with a male spline on the axle pinion gear and a female spline on a flange or other mounting device. Replacing the spline with a polygonal coupling reduces backlash and rotational imbalance, and enables a better connection between the drive shaft and the differential. The polygonal fitting may also be used for making other connections.
